Even as Samsung gears up to unveil its Galaxy S26 series next year, leaks and early reports are already fueling excitement among gadget enthusiasts. Alongside the Galaxy S26 Ultra, the South Korean tech giant is reportedly planning to shake up its flagship lineup with two fresh additions – the Galaxy S26 Pro and the Galaxy S26 Edge.

Samsung Galaxy S26: Design Over Camera Upgrades

Industry insiders suggest Samsung may focus more on design innovations than major camera upgrades this time. Among the most anticipated changes is the Galaxy S26 Edge, which is expected to replace the existing Plus model entirely. According to leaks, the S26 Edge aims to become one of the world’s slimmest smartphones, directly challenging Apple’s upcoming iPhone Air.

While last year’s S25 Edge measured 5.8 mm, the S26 Edge could slim down even further to an astonishing 5.5 mm. The Galaxy S26 Ultra is also rumored to shed some bulk, potentially dropping below 8 mm in thickness while weighing less than the current 218 grams. In addition, Samsung is said to be abandoning the distinct camera rings on the Ultra for a cleaner, more minimalist rear panel. Titanium frames, previously exclusive to the Ultra and Edge, may also make their way across the lineup.

New Features and Specs

The Galaxy S26 Pro is tipped to remain compact but introduce a key upgrade—built-in Qi2 wireless charging magnets, matching the convenience of Google’s upcoming Pixel 10 series. It could also feature a slightly larger 6.27-inch display (up from 6.2 inches) while retaining its one-hand-friendly design.
The S26 Edge may stretch to 6.66 inches, while the S26 Ultra could go even bigger with a 6.89-inch panel and ultra-slim 1.2 mm bezels, creating an almost borderless look. Samsung is also expected to debut its third-generation anti-reflective glass, promising superior outdoor visibility under bright sunlight.

Launch Timeline & Pricing

The Samsung Galaxy S26 series is expected to launch between January 15 and 25 next year, with pricing likely to follow the S25 series’ structure, which carried forward the S24’s price range.

With its focus on slimmer profiles, premium materials, and subtle design refinements, the S26 lineup could set a new benchmark for flagship smartphone aesthetics while keeping Samsung firmly in the race against Apple’s sleekest offerings.
